Gutter cleaning across Coolangatta
Coolangatta sits right on the Queensland and New South Wales border, wrapped around the steep headland at Point Danger. It is the most exposed south-east corner of the Gold Coast, open to the ocean and the prevailing weather, with hillside homes on Kirra, Greenmount and Murraba rises and beach homes along three surf beaches.
That exposure is the local story. Wind drives salt spray and fine debris onto roofs, and storms hit this corner first. Hillside blocks add slope drainage into the mix. Clear gutters and downpipes are what keep all that weather moving off your roof instead of pooling on it.
An exposed corner where weather hits first
Because Coolangatta faces open ocean around Point Danger, its roofs cop wind, driving rain and salt spray more than most Gold Coast suburbs. Fine wind-blown debris settles into gutters, and when the next storm arrives a blocked gutter simply cannot cope. Keeping them clear is straightforward insurance against overflow and water damage.
The suburb’s hills, Kirra Hill, Greenmount and Murraba, mean plenty of homes are on a slope, where roof water moves fast and downpipes carry a real load. We make sure the whole system is clear and flowing, and we flag any salt-worn or rusting sections while we are up there.

Gutter cleaning in Coolangatta: your questions
Why is gutter cleaning important in Coolangatta?
Coolangatta is the most exposed corner of the Gold Coast, wrapped around Point Danger and open to the ocean. Wind-blown debris settles into gutters and storms hit here hard, so a blocked gutter overflows fast. Regular clearing keeps heavy rain moving off your roof.
Does salt air damage Coolangatta gutters?
Over time, yes, salt is hard on older steel gutters and joints. While we clean we check for rust, worn seams and sagging runs, and we can carry out repairs or replacement before a worn section starts to leak.
Can you access hillside homes around Kirra and Greenmount?
Yes. We are qualified to work at heights and use elevated access and a long vacuum hose where needed, so sloped and split-level homes on the Coolangatta hills are no problem. We assess access during the free inspection.
How often should Coolangatta gutters be cleaned?
Twice a year suits most homes, before storm season and after the main leaf drop, though exposed and tree-shaded blocks may need a third visit. We will recommend a realistic schedule after a free roof inspection.
